In a cooperation with Estonian food blogger Ruta (click to: https://estoniancuisine.com/) a new project was born. One in which we give each other traditional recipes form our countries and try to recreate them in our kitchens. I got this beautiful blueberry cake which consists of qaurk, a sort of fresh cheese, and it’s the first time I made anything like this.

The cake is light and refreshing, perfect for springtime.
